Dallas bakery lets you feed ducks on the cheap

Email Print Tell us your story Comment

The other day we ran by the Rainbo Bakery Store on Centerville to get some bread to feed the ducks at White Rock Lake. I walked up to the counter with 4 loaves of bread (Only 89 cents apiece!), but when the lady behind the counter discovered I was about to feed it to the ducks she pointed out that they have a "bird food" special. It's6 loaves of "not for human consumption" bread for only $1.50! Next time you head over to the lake, be sure and stop by the Rainbo Bread Store for some "cheep" bird food.
